Coaching and rewards
Coaching closes the loop on safety scoring: a confirmed event or a worsening score becomes a concrete session assigned to a driver, and the rewards program supplies a positive counterweight — points and badges for good outcomes, not just consequences for bad ones.
Who it's for
The safety manager assigns and closes coaching sessions and grants rewards; the fleet manager and organization administrator hold the same permissions. The dispatcher, compliance officer and executive see the session list and reward history, without the right to manage them. A driver sees only their own coaching sessions and their own reward balance.
Assigning and closing sessions
You assign a coaching session to a driver with a topic, an optional due date and a note — you can link it to a specific safety event or leave it as a general session. Confirming a high- or critical-severity event opens a session automatically (at most one per event), so serious events always get a scheduled conversation before anyone has to think to arrange it. You close a session with a completion note — closing is an explicit action that can later be lined up against how the driver's score moved.
AI-generated recaps
Every week, the system drafts a short AI-generated recap for every driver with confirmed events in that period — grounded only in that driver's own confirmed events and their current score, written in the language the driver uses (Polish by default). The recap opens with positive reinforcement and cites specific events as evidence — it never invents incidents and never reaches beyond a single driver's data. It lands straight in a new coaching session, ready for a manager to review and close.
Rewards program
Drivers earn points for safe driving and milestones, and can also receive a recognition badge; points can be redeemed against partner rewards, which deducts them from the balance. Every entry in the reward ledger (a grant, a badge, a redemption) carries a reason and, for grants, who awarded it. The driver detail page and the fleet-wide view both show the current point balance and the full entry history.
In the background
Every Monday at 5:00 (after the previous night's score recompute), the system generates weekly AI recaps for drivers with confirmed events in that period. Confirming a high- or critical-severity event opens a coaching session immediately, independent of that weekly cycle.
